What You\’ll Do:

As our Warehouse Supervisor, you\’ll be at the heart of our operations, taking on a wide range of responsibilities to ensure everything runs like clockwork. Your key responsibilities will include:

  • Operational Leadership:

    • Overseeing and actively contributing to safe, efficient, and quality-driven warehouse operations.
    • Managing the daily workflow of the warehouse team, including other Warehouse Supervisors, ensuring clear communication of immediate and upcoming tasks.
    • Planning and coordinating labour resources effectively, proactively reporting any potential shortfalls or excesses to the Site Manager.
    • Taking ownership of first-line troubleshooting for daily tasks and issues, escalating to the Site Manager as needed.
    • Ensuring the site is opened on time and securely closed and alarmed at the end of the day, either directly or through delegated key holders.
    • Contributing to the planning of inbound and outbound goods to ensure timely customer deliveries.
  • Health, Safety & Compliance:

    • Maintaining accurate H&S, Facilities, and MHE records, ensuring all staff training, MHE servicing/inspections, and H&S actions are completed promptly.
    • Liaising frequently with the Facilities Manager and Group Business Compliance Partner (H&S) to achieve compliance goals.
    • Verifying pre-use inspections for forklifts, other MHE, and ladders are consistently carried out.
    • Ensuring weekly or daily site inspections are completed by Supervisors and Line Managers.
    • Confirming Line Managers and Supervisors are adequately training workers for their assigned tasks.
  • Team Management & Development:

    • Collaborating with HR on maintaining HR records and occasionally assisting with interviews, performance development reviews (PDRs), or disciplinary investigations.
    • Notifying the business of any critical issues that arise during management absence.
    • Actively contributing to maintaining and improving efficiencies using warehouse Key Performance Indicators (KPIs).
